**Checklist Item 14 — Gateway Rate Limiting (Hallwick Internal API Gateway)**

Verify that per-client rate limits are enforced on all routes behind the Hallwick gateway, including legacy paths under /v1. Confirm limits are defined in the central policy file, not hardcoded in services, and that 429 responses include a retry hint. Check that limit overrides have documented justification and an expiry date. Any exceptions or new overrides must be reviewed and countersigned by the engineer named below.

signatory, yahog-badug: Quenix Ulaael

Subject: Dedup cut-over done (finally)

Hey all — the Merrowline customer dedup cut-over wrapped up last night. We merged ~48k duplicate records into canonical entries and the old matcher is now read-only. Quenby's fuzzy-match thresholds stayed as tuned in staging, so don't tweak them without rerunning the golden set. For anyone debugging matches later, the service runs with the following settings.

deployment values, yagef-yawip:
ELIOX_PIN=5303
ELIOX_METRICS_HOST=metrics.eliox.paliqworks.corp
ELIOX_LOG_LEVEL=error
ELIOX_TENANT=praiel

Runbook: account recovery during Pixelbin image-cache leak

If the Pixelbin cache node exceeds 90% RSS, the leak in the thumbnail eviction path can wedge the auth sidecar, locking operator accounts. Restart the cache with the drain flag, confirm heap returns below 4 GB, then recover the locked operator account via the console. Do not rotate keys during the incident; that resets eviction counters and restarts the leak. Account recovery requires the standing passphrase below.

strongbox words: ulaael-quenix

FINANCE REVIEW SUMMARY — PILOT CHURN

Churn in the Larkspur pilot exceeded forecast, concentrated among small accounts onboarded in the first wave. Revenue impact is modest; acquisition spend on the cohort is written off. Retention fixes ship next cycle. Margin on remaining pilot accounts holds above plan. The board should read the confidential note below before the pilot go/no-go decision.

board note of kawig-tahog: Ulairax Works is in early talks to buy Noriusix Works for about $31.4 million. The Pelmir launch date is April 2, and nothing goes to the press before then.